2. CLEANING AND SANITIZING
2.1 GENERAL INFORMATION
Lancer equipment is shipped from the factory cleaned and sanitized in accordance with NSF
guidelines. The equipment must be cleaned and sanitized after installation is complete.
The
operator of the equipment must provide continuous maintenance as required by this
manual and state and local health department guidelines to ensure proper operation and
sanitation requirements are maintained.
NOTE:
The cleaning and sanitizing procedures provided in this manual pertain to the Lancer FS30
dispenser. If other equipment is being cleaned, follow the guidelines established for that equipment.
Cleaning and sanitizing should be performed by trained personnel only. Use sanitary gloves.
Observe applicable safety precautions. Follow instruction warnings on the product.
Disconnect the dispenser from the power source before removing any parts
from the bin. Automatic agitation can occur at any time.
WARNING!
When installing an icemaker on the dispenser, use a bin thermostat to control
the ice level (see below). This will prevent damage to the dispensing
mechanism. The bracket for mounting a thermostat is located in the ice bin.
During the automatic agitation cycle and while dispensing ice, ensure there is
adequate space between the top of the ice level and the bottom of the icemaker
so the ice can move without obstruction.
Contact your icemaker manufacturer for information on a suitable bin
thermostat.
